Output 21c7597ee5f417abaaaaf63bde72ea3e27ddb3b627a2c019cf7c879622d4ec6f:118

value
6792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d036658ebf6f7d8bfba3a3225d2baf9eaa41113c OP_EQUAL
address
3LfwdzcSbSN4ZXSQCt77rcMfukmB5s3znz
transaction
21c7597ee5f417abaaaaf63bde72ea3e27ddb3b627a2c019cf7c879622d4ec6f
spent
true